Man arrested for misdemeanor Sexual Battery in Augusta
Share and Follow


AUGUSTA, Ga. () – The Richmond County Sheriff’s Office arrested and charged a 31-year-old man for Sexual Battery on Sunday.

According to deputies, law enforcement responded to the Dollar General Store on 4506 Windsor Road on Sept. 28 at approximately 4:30 p.m. in reference to a man who allegedly behaved inappropriately toward a woman in the store.

He was also charged with misdemeanor Obstruction of an Officer during the arrest after a foot pursuit.

Back in March of this year, Gaynor Jr. was arrested for misdemeanor Stalking related to an incident on March 2, 2025 at Diamond Lakes Park 4335 Windsor Springs Road. According to police, he was sentenced to probation in State Court and released.

RCSO said as it continues to investigate the case, those with information are asked to contact Sergeant Terry Gore at (706) 821-1020.

“Behavior that targets and harms others in our community will never be tolerated in Richmond County,” Sheriff Eugene Brantley said in a statement. “Our deputies will continue to act quickly to protect victims hold offenders accountable and pursue every lead so that patterns of predatory conduct are identified and stopped. If you have information please come forward. Your courage helps us keep our neighborhoods safe.”
